Supersedeas

A writ or bond that stays the execution of a judgment pending an appeal, preventing the prevailing party from enforcing the judgment until the appellate court has ruled.

Etymology: Latin 'supersedeas' (you shall desist) · Category: General Legal Terms · Source: Black's Law Dictionary, 11th Ed.
